How to say they saw the sights of kyoto with their family. in Japanese

1)彼ら彼ら(karera) (n,adj-no) those/theyは(ha) (int) indicating a subject/yes/indeed/well/ha!/what?/huh?/sigh家族家族(kazoku) (n,adj-no) family/members of a familyと(to) (prt,conj) if/when/and/with/particle used for quoting/quoting particle/ promoted pawn/ indicates question一緒に一緒に(isshoni) (adv) together/at the same time/in a lump京都京都(kyouto) (n) kyoto見物見物(kenbutsu) (n,vs) sightseeing/sightseer/watching/watcherを(wo) (prt) indicates direct object of action/indicates subject of causative expression/indicates an area traversed/indicates time over which action takes place/indicates point of departure or separation of action/indicates object of desire, like, hate,したした(shita) (n) did/a past form of the previous verb/tongue/tongue-like object/clapper/talon。(。) Japanese period "."    
karera ha kazoku to isshoni kyouto kenbutsu woshita 。
